Q: What is TC-40LI?
A: TC-40LI is a form used to summarize the Utah Low-Income Housing Tax Credit.
Q: What is the purpose of the Utah Low-Income Housing Tax Credit?
A: The purpose of the Utah Low-Income Housing Tax Credit is to encourage the development and preservation of affordable rental housing in Utah.
Q: Who is eligible for the Utah Low-Income Housing Tax Credit?
A: Developers and sponsors of qualified low-income housing projects in Utah are eligible for the tax credit.
Q: What information is required in the TC-40LI form?
A: The TC-40LI form requires information such as the project name, address, number of qualified units, and the amount of tax credit requested.
Q: How is the Utah Low-Income Housing Tax Credit calculated?
A: The tax credit is calculated based on the eligible basis of the qualified low-income housing project and the applicable percentage as determined by the Utah State Tax Commission.
Q: Is the Utah Low-Income Housing Tax Credit refundable?
A: No, the tax credit is non-refundable. However, any unused portion of the tax credit can be carried forward for up to five years.
